Introduction
Many AV products require the use of external AC power supply units (PSU) to power their internal
electronic circuitry. These external PSUs (wall warts) can pose a major challenge to system designers as
they occupy valuable space within AV equipment racks where there are a limited number of AC outlets.
Furthermore, some external PSUs are poorly designed and ill-suited for use in high prole applications.
DVIGear’s DVI-7520-PDU Power Distribution Unit is engineered from the ground up for 24/7 mission
critical applications. This unit offers an unprecedented level of reliability with an MTBF of greater than
220,000 hours. The DVI-7520-PDU provides +12 VDC power on 8x outputs, each rated for 24 watts.
The unit has an overall power reserve of 200 watts. These features allow system designers and facility
managers to optimize power management through more efcient use of rack space, which makes this
unit an ideal solution for a wide range of professional applications.
The DVI-7520-PDU is housed in a rugged 1U half-rack mountable enclosure. It accepts AC line voltages
auto-ranging from 88-264 VAC and AC line frequencies from 47-63 Hz. All outputs include extensive
protection against overload, over-voltage and over-temperature. Versatile and reliable Phoenix
connectors allow for universal connections to various products that require +12 VDC power.

Installation
1.) Install the power distribution unit in a rack mount environment using DVI-7520-RMK (purchased
separately). Care must be taken to ensure that the airow is not restricted in any way. (2)
2.) Connect the AC power input cable to a power source and to the power distribution unit.
3.) Connect devices to be powered to the DC outputs of the unit using the appropriate power
supply extension cables (see page 4). (3)
4.) Turn the power distribution unit ON using the power switch at the rear of the unit. Check to
make sure the power LED on the front panel is lit.
5.) The unit is ready for use.
Note 3: WARNING: The DVI-7520-PDU provides +12VDC outputs. Take care to avoid connecting any 5VDC
devices to these +12VDC outputs as this may cause damage and system failure.
Product Overview
1. Power LED Continuously lit when unit is receiving power and switched ON.
2. AC Power Input Connect supplied AC power cord securely to unit.
3. Power Switch This switch turns the unit ON / OFF. Lights red when turned ON.
4. DC Power Outputs (1) 2-pin Phoenix connectors. See page 4 for more details.
5. Ventilation Holes (2) Allow airow through the device.
6. Grounding Screw Attach a ground (earth) connection to the unit with this screw.
7. Mounting Holes (underneath) Use the included mounting screws to attach the unit to a rack mount
kit (p.n. DVI-7520-RMK –must be purchased separately).
Note 1: Each output is rated for +12 VDC / 2A (24 watts)
maximum. If using DC power cables other than those
provided with this unit, use 18 AWG wire and observe
proper polarity as shown on page 4.
Note 2: WARNING: In order to ensure proper operation
and long term reliability, care must be taken to ensure
that the airow is not restricted in any way.

Package Contents
Please check the packaging and make certain the following items are contained in the shipping carton:
• 1x DVI-7520-PDU Power Distribution Unit - 8x 12VDC, 200W
• 8x DVI-7520-PSX Power Supply Extension Cables (see below for details)
• 1x AC Power Cord
• 4x Rubber Feet
• 4x Mounting Screws - for Rack Mount Kit (p.n. DVI-7520-RMK – must be purchased separately)
• 1x Quick Start Guide

Extension Cable Polarity
The wire polarity of the Phoenix connector must
be maintained in order to ensure safety. The
diagram to the right indicates the wires as they
appear on the underside of the connector.
1.) The wire with the white line is the positive wire.
2.) The wire without a line is the negative wire.
